I've been reading all the complaints about cracks along the fold on z flip 3 phones that are in warranty. 

I'm also seeing that unsurprisingly Samsung has failed to stand behind their product.

It really bothers me because those of us who have purchased the phone are among their most loyal customers! 

We're early adopters who went out on the limb at the cost of $1,000+ each.

Many of us myself included, have been long-term customers. My first Samsung phone was the S5 (which I still have), I've had nearly every flagship model since (including the S, edge and Note series). 

As a matter of fact, I still have most of these phones that are many years older than my Z flip & none of them have damage! They're all in working still, not one cracked screen!

Yet here I am one year after buying this phone the screen is cracked along the fold which means it's not likely to still be water resistant (a important feature for me).

This is unacceptable and I'm wondering if anybody has already filed a class action lawsuit.

I have had the exact same issue with my Galaxy fold 3 inner screen, the protective film lifting which caused the inner screen to fail, samsung are saying my warranty is void due to damage elsewhere on the outer screen.
The phone came back from tnt with a 2mm crack on the top right corner of the outerscreen, I've had a case on and I do not drop my phone, i could not say where this damage has come from.
I have tried numerous emails and phone calls, I’ve contacted citizens advice, next step is trading standards ombudsman and I’m looking to either be a part of, or start a UK based class action lawsuit if they do not refund, replace or repair the phone.
It should be a world wide complaint but I’m not sure of the logistics of that.
If anyone has any details of a UK based class action lawsuit I’d definitely sign up.

The screen protector is integral part of the phone. It is a non user serviceable part. This means that if it delamination bubbles etc, take phone to service center to get it replaced under warenty. If you remove it you void your warenty.
